Episode description

During this episode of the Parkinson's Podcast, Dr. Gregory Pontone and Dr. Indu Subramanian discuss how cultural context can impact what living well with Parkinson's looks like, including nutrition, exercise, community, and more. 

Topics discussed include:

  • What does "cultural context" mean?
  • Holistic health in cultural context
  • The importance of community in a cultural context
  • How to help address the divide between clinical care and cultural context as a care partner/care giver
  • Acceptance of Parkinson's symptoms by family and cultural community
  • Feeling culturally "separated" by your diagnosis
  • Finding new community
  • How to create safer spaces as advocates and allies
